Best Medical Dispensaries in Massachusetts (2026)

Top 50 dispensaries for medical in Massachusetts, ranked by customer reviews and ratings.

Updated 12/12/2025
50 dispensaries
* 4.9 avg rating
#1
*
Herbwell Weed Dispensary Cambridge

Herbwell Weed Dispensary Cambridge

Location: 1686 Massachusetts Avenue, Cambridge
Phone: (617) 714-5480
* 5.0 (2508 reviews)
concentrates curbside-pickup edibles flower medical
#2
*
Smyth Cannabis Co. | Framingham

Smyth Cannabis Co. | Framingham

Location: 85 Worcester Road, Framingham
Phone: (508) 202-9284
* 5.0 (824 reviews)
concentrates curbside-pickup edibles flower medical
#3
*
Hennep Provincetown Dispensary - Voted Cape Cod's Best Dispensary

Hennep Provincetown Dispensary - Voted Cape Cod's Best Dispensary

Location: 246 Commercial Street, Provincetown
Phone: (774) 593-5172
* 5.0 (563 reviews)
concentrates delivery edibles flower medical
*

Want your dispensary's brand on custom accessories?

Partner with MunchMakers for premium branded grinders, trays, and more

Get Wholesale Quote
#4
Northeast Alternatives Dispensary - Seekonk

Northeast Alternatives Dispensary - Seekonk

Location: 1903 Fall River Avenue, Seekonk
Phone: (508) 557-0335
* 4.9 (2835 reviews)
concentrates delivery edibles flower medical
#5
In Good Health - Sandwich Marijuana Dispensary

In Good Health - Sandwich Marijuana Dispensary

Location: 449 Massachusetts 130, Sandwich
Phone: (508) 682-1510
* 4.9 (2640 reviews)
concentrates curbside-pickup delivery edibles flower
#6
Native Sun Weed Dispensary - North Attleboro

Native Sun Weed Dispensary - North Attleboro

Location: 1320 South Washington Street, North Attleborough
Phone: (857) 330-3223
* 4.9 (2202 reviews)
concentrates curbside-pickup delivery edibles flower
#7
Verilife Dispensary

Verilife Dispensary

Location: 939 Boston Turnpike, Shrewsbury
Phone: (508) 266-9889
* 4.9 (2068 reviews)
concentrates curbside-pickup delivery edibles flower
#8
Smyth Cannabis Co. | Lowell

Smyth Cannabis Co. | Lowell

Location: 683 Rogers Street, Lowell
Phone: (978) 455-0186
* 4.9 (1676 reviews)
concentrates curbside-pickup edibles flower medical
#9
The Verb is Herb

The Verb is Herb

Location: 74 Cottage Street, Easthampton
Phone: (413) 203-5558
* 4.9 (1593 reviews)
concentrates curbside-pickup edibles flower medical
#10
Northeast Alternatives Dispensary - New Bedford

Northeast Alternatives Dispensary - New Bedford

Location: 596 Tarkiln Hill Road, New Bedford
Phone: (508) 972-0009
* 4.9 (1431 reviews)
concentrates delivery edibles flower medical
#11
Native Sun Weed Dispensary South Boston

Native Sun Weed Dispensary South Boston

Location: 538 East 1st Street, Boston
Phone: (978) 935-4989
* 4.9 (1124 reviews)
concentrates curbside-pickup delivery edibles flower
#12
The Haven Center Premium Cannabis Weed Dispensary on Cape Cod

The Haven Center Premium Cannabis Weed Dispensary on Cape Cod

Location: 4019 Main Street, Brewster
Phone: (774) 561-2854
* 4.9 (1113 reviews)
concentrates curbside-pickup delivery edibles flower
#13
EMBR Dispensary - Northampton

EMBR Dispensary - Northampton

Location: 144 King Street, Northampton
Phone: (413) 390-9333
* 4.9 (990 reviews)
concentrates delivery edibles flower medical
#14
Redi Marijuana Dispensary Newton

Redi Marijuana Dispensary Newton

Location: 24 Elliot Street, Newton
Phone: (617) 916-0148
* 4.9 (960 reviews)
concentrates curbside-pickup delivery edibles flower
#15
Kush Groove Cannabis Dispensary | Cambridge Dispensary

Kush Groove Cannabis Dispensary | Cambridge Dispensary

Location: 701 Mount Auburn Street, Cambridge
Phone: (617) 318-6023
* 4.9 (958 reviews)
concentrates curbside-pickup delivery edibles flower
#16
Major Bloom | Worcester Cannabis Dispensary

Major Bloom | Worcester Cannabis Dispensary

Location: 76 Millbury Street, Worcester
Phone: (774) 420-2904
* 4.9 (908 reviews)
concentrates curbside-pickup delivery edibles flower
#17
Cape Cod Cannabis Recreational Dispensary

Cape Cod Cannabis Recreational Dispensary

Location: 1446 U.S. 6, Wellfleet
Phone: (774) 383-3133
* 4.9 (855 reviews)
concentrates curbside-pickup delivery edibles flower
#18
Redi Marijuana Dispensary Natick

Redi Marijuana Dispensary Natick

Location: 321 Speen Street, Natick
Phone: (774) 231-8393
* 4.9 (794 reviews)
concentrates curbside-pickup delivery edibles flower
#19
The Healing Center - Fitchburg Cannabis Dispensary

The Healing Center - Fitchburg Cannabis Dispensary

Location: 346 River Street, Fitchburg
Phone: (978) 627-3144
* 4.9 (779 reviews)
concentrates curbside-pickup delivery edibles flower
#20
Suncrafted Medical & Recreational Cannabis Dispensary

Suncrafted Medical & Recreational Cannabis Dispensary

Location: 477 Wareham Street, Middleborough
Phone: (774) 419-3892
* 4.9 (606 reviews)
concentrates delivery edibles flower medical
#21
GreenSoul Dispensary

GreenSoul Dispensary

Location: 759 Massachusetts Avenue, Cambridge
Phone: (617) 945-0109
* 4.9 (581 reviews)
concentrates curbside-pickup delivery edibles flower
#22
AMP Cannabis Dispensary - Salem

AMP Cannabis Dispensary - Salem

Location: 297 Highland Avenue, Salem
Phone: (978) 202-5015
* 4.9 (552 reviews)
concentrates edibles flower medical online-ordering
#23
Flower & Soul

Flower & Soul

Location: 894 Plymouth Street, Halifax
Phone: (781) 630-7685
* 4.9 (518 reviews)
concentrates edibles flower medical online-ordering
#24
Smyth Cannabis Co. | Tewksbury

Smyth Cannabis Co. | Tewksbury

Location: 1695 Shawsheen Street, Tewksbury
Phone: (978) 746-8148
* 4.9 (374 reviews)
concentrates curbside-pickup edibles flower medical
#25
Pinnacle Cannabis Weed Dispensary

Pinnacle Cannabis Weed Dispensary

Location: 15 Liberty Street, Quincy
Phone: (617) 481-5472
* 4.9 (373 reviews)
concentrates curbside-pickup delivery edibles flower
#26
CommCan, Inc. - Recreational & Medical Cannabis Dispensary

CommCan, Inc. - Recreational & Medical Cannabis Dispensary

Location: 611 West Street, Mansfield
Phone: (508) 533-9333
* 4.9 (359 reviews)
concentrates edibles flower medical online-ordering
#27
The Haven Center

The Haven Center

Location: 308 Commercial Street, Provincetown
Phone: (508) 413-9477
* 4.9 (346 reviews)
concentrates curbside-pickup delivery edibles flower
#28
The Boston Garden Cambridge Dispensary

The Boston Garden Cambridge Dispensary

Location: 200 Monsignor O'Brien Highway, Cambridge
Phone: (857) 588-1301
* 4.9 (333 reviews)
concentrates curbside-pickup delivery edibles flower
#29
The Boston Garden Somerville Dispensary

The Boston Garden Somerville Dispensary

Location: 524 Somerville Avenue, Somerville
Phone: (617) 591-5060
* 4.9 (104 reviews)
concentrates curbside-pickup delivery edibles flower
#30
Sweetgrass Botanicals

Sweetgrass Botanicals

Location: 635 Laurel Street, Lee
Phone: (413) 394-4218
* 4.9 (101 reviews)
concentrates curbside-pickup delivery edibles flower
#31
Ounce Club Cannabis Outlet Dispensary

Ounce Club Cannabis Outlet Dispensary

Location: 17 East Street, Easthampton
Phone: (413) 529-5214
* 4.9 (70 reviews)
concentrates curbside-pickup edibles flower medical
#32
Mission Georgetown Cannabis Dispensary

Mission Georgetown Cannabis Dispensary

Location: 401 East Main Street, Georgetown
Phone: (978) 352-0085
* 4.8 (3083 reviews)
concentrates edibles flower medical online-ordering
#33
Mission Worcester Cannabis Dispensary

Mission Worcester Cannabis Dispensary

Location: 640 Lincoln Street, Worcester
Phone: (978) 352-0085
* 4.8 (2564 reviews)
concentrates edibles flower medical online-ordering
#34
Bask Cannabis Dispensary Fairhaven

Bask Cannabis Dispensary Fairhaven

Location: 2 Pequod Road, Fairhaven
Phone: (774) 305-4749
* 4.8 (2475 reviews)
concentrates curbside-pickup delivery edibles flower
#35
Harbor House Collective Dispensary Chelsea

Harbor House Collective Dispensary Chelsea

Location: 80 Eastern Avenue, Chelsea
Phone: (617) 336-7499
* 4.8 (1617 reviews)
concentrates curbside-pickup delivery edibles flower
#36
Solar Cannabis Co. Weed Dispensary Seekonk

Solar Cannabis Co. Weed Dispensary Seekonk

Location: 1735 Fall River Avenue, Seekonk
Phone: (508) 557-1717
* 4.8 (1381 reviews)
concentrates curbside-pickup edibles flower medical
#37
Resinate Worcester Cannabis Dispensary

Resinate Worcester Cannabis Dispensary

Location: 1191 Millbury Street, Worcester
Phone: (508) 476-6290
* 4.8 (1373 reviews)
concentrates edibles flower medical online-ordering
#38
AMP Fitchburg Marijuana Dispensary

AMP Fitchburg Marijuana Dispensary

Location: 774 Crawford Street, Fitchburg
Phone: (978) 696-5818
* 4.8 (1212 reviews)
flower medical online-ordering recreational vapes
#39
Collective Premium Cannabis Billerica

Collective Premium Cannabis Billerica

Location: 4 Republic Road, Billerica
Phone: (781) 519-6052
* 4.8 (1161 reviews)
concentrates curbside-pickup edibles flower medical
#40
6 Brick's

6 Brick's

Location: 1860 Main Street, Springfield
Phone: (413) 285-8115
* 4.8 (1118 reviews)
concentrates curbside-pickup delivery edibles flower
#41
Clear Sky Cannabis Dispensary Worcester

Clear Sky Cannabis Dispensary Worcester

Location: 143 Southwest Cutoff, Worcester
Phone: (888) 540-2343
* 4.8 (1016 reviews)
concentrates curbside-pickup delivery edibles flower
#42
Green Gold Group Dispensary Charlton

Green Gold Group Dispensary Charlton

Location: 46 Worcester Road, Charlton
Phone: (774) 449-8555
* 4.8 (919 reviews)
concentrates delivery edibles flower medical
#43
CommCan, Inc. - Recreational & Medical Cannabis Dispensary Outlet

CommCan, Inc. - Recreational & Medical Cannabis Dispensary Outlet

Location: 150 Barney Avenue, Rehoboth
Phone: (508) 533-9333
* 4.8 (855 reviews)
concentrates edibles flower medical online-ordering
#44
South Shore Buds Recreational Cannabis Dispensary Marshfield

South Shore Buds Recreational Cannabis Dispensary Marshfield

Location: 985 Plain Street, Marshfield
Phone: (781) 882-6101
* 4.8 (802 reviews)
concentrates curbside-pickup delivery edibles flower
#45
Clear Sky Cannabis Dispensary North Adams

Clear Sky Cannabis Dispensary North Adams

Location: 221 State Road, North Adams
Phone: (888) 540-2343
* 4.8 (788 reviews)
concentrates curbside-pickup delivery edibles flower
#46
REBELLE: Great Barrington Cannabis Dispensary

REBELLE: Great Barrington Cannabis Dispensary

Location: 783 South Main Street, Great Barrington
Phone: (413) 217-7033
* 4.8 (701 reviews)
concentrates curbside-pickup delivery edibles flower
#47
Solar Cannabis Co. Weed Dispensary Dartmouth

Solar Cannabis Co. Weed Dispensary Dartmouth

Location: 493 Faunce Corner Road, Dartmouth
Phone: (774) 770-4400
* 4.8 (631 reviews)
concentrates curbside-pickup edibles flower medical
#48
Collective Premium Cannabis Littleton

Collective Premium Cannabis Littleton

Location: 537 Great Road, Littleton
Phone: (978) 506-5350
* 4.8 (533 reviews)
concentrates curbside-pickup edibles flower medical
#49
Apex Noire Cannabis Dispensary Boston

Apex Noire Cannabis Dispensary Boston

Location: 150 State Street, Boston
Phone: (857) 772-7164
* 4.8 (507 reviews)
concentrates curbside-pickup delivery edibles flower
#50
Green Meadows Cannabis Fitchburg Dispensary

Green Meadows Cannabis Fitchburg Dispensary

Location: 50 Whalon Street, Fitchburg
Phone: (508) 909-5880
* 4.8 (371 reviews)
concentrates curbside-pickup delivery edibles flower

About Medical Dispensaries in Massachusetts

Looking for the best medical dispensaries in Massachusetts? Our comprehensive directory ranks 50 dispensaries that specialize in medical, based on real customer reviews, ratings, and community feedback.

These top-rated dispensaries offer high-quality medical products with knowledgeable staff who can help you find exactly what you're looking for. Many locations also offer online ordering, delivery, and curbside pickup for added convenience.

Frequently Asked Questions

What are the best medical dispensaries in Massachusetts?

Based on customer reviews and ratings, the top medical dispensaries in Massachusetts are Herbwell Weed Dispensary Cambridge, Smyth Cannabis Co. | Framingham and Hennep Provincetown Dispensary - Voted Cape Cod's Best Dispensary .

How many dispensaries offer medical in Massachusetts?

There are 50 dispensaries that offer medical in Massachusetts. Browse our complete list above to find the best option near you.

Do I need a medical card to buy medical in Massachusetts?

Requirements vary by location. Some dispensaries are recreational-only (21+), while others serve medical patients. Check individual dispensary listings for specific requirements, or contact the dispensary directly.

🏆 Dispensary Owners

Boost your brand with custom merchandise

Custom Grinders
Your logo, your colors
Rolling Trays
Premium quality, fast delivery
Ashtrays & More
Complete accessory line
No Minimum Orders
Fast 7-10 Day Turnaround
Wholesale Pricing
Get Quote →

Trusted by 2,000+ dispensaries nationwide